Is Uruguay warmer or hotter than Sherman Oaks, California?

On average across the year, Uruguay is approximately as hot as Sherman Oaks, California . Uruguay has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F and Sherman Oaks,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F.

Uruguay's hottest month is January,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is hotter than Sherman Oaks, California's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).

Is Uruguay colder or cooler than Sherman Oaks, California?

On average across the year, Uruguay is approximately as cold as Sherman Oaks, California . Uruguay has an average minimum temperature of 13°C/55°F and Sherman Oaks, California has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F.



Uruguay's coldest month is June, with an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F, which is colder than Sherman Oaks, California's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F).

Does Uruguay have more rain than Sherman Oaks, California?

On average across the year, yes, Uruguay has more rain than Sherman Oaks, California. Uruguay has an average annual rainfall of 601mm and Sherman Oaks, California has an average annual rainfall of 306mm.

Uruguay's wettest month is January, with an average monthly rainfall of 66mm, which is drier than Sherman Oaks, California's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 78mm).
